>   Log:
>   Removal of following export controll related sentences:
>   o Because of export controls, TELNET ENCRYPT option is not supported outside
>     of the United States and Canada.
>   o Because of export controls, data encryption
>     is not supported outside of the United States and Canada.
>   
>   src/crypto/README revision 1.5 commit log says:
>   > Crypto sources are no longer export controlled:
>   > Explain, why crypto sources are still in crypto/.
>   and actually telnet encryption is used outside of US and Canada now.
